Pupils Introduction Session
As a monthly tradition organised by the KLBC Pupils Committee, the Pupils Introduction Session for May was held on 12 May 2016. The session, attended by 103 pupils, was led by Ravin Singh. The purpose of the session is to introduce pupils to the structure of the Malaysian Bar and the Kuala Lumpur Bar, the election to both the Bar Council and the Kuala Lumpur Bar Committee (KLBC) and the highlights of the Malaysian Bar. It included a session for pupils to raise issues and problems faced by them during their pupillage period and other members of the KLBC were also present to provide input and possible solutions. Like previous sessions, the pupils were also shown a video montage of the History of the Malaysian Bar.

25 June 2016
Buka Puasa with Rohingya and Myanmar Muslim Refugees
In the spirit of the holy month of Ramadhan, the KLBC together with the Association of Women Lawyers (AWL) jointly organised a Buka Puasa event with 250 Rohingya and Myanmar Muslim refugees at : MyWelfare Centre (Malaysian Humanitarian and Welfare Organisation), 14, Jalan 4, Selayang Baru, (Pasar Borong Selayang Lama), 68100 Batu Caves. We managed to raise RM9910 for Rainbow of Love Informal School for Refugee Children run by MyWelfare.
